1 Cor 6:12 "All things are lawful for me, but not all things are helpful. All things are lawful, but I will not be brrought under the power of any."

1 Cor 10:23 All things are lawful for me, but not all things are not helpful. All things are lawful for me, but not all things edify"

When Paul tells us 'all things are lawful', he means all things that are not specifically forbidden by God's Word are ok to do, but they do not enlighten or improve. The Greek word for edify is oikodomei which literally means 'to build a house'. Paul is saying that he can sit and watch Oprah all day eating Bon Bons freeley in Christ, but it does no good in building his spirit. He goes on to emphasise that we do not judge others who feel free in Christ to do things which we do not feel free to do. I went into more detail in my post Putting Potter In His Place.

Creed says openly on their website that they are not a "Christian band" they make the distinction in that Christian bands have an "agenda" to convert and they do not, but Scott Stapp (creed's lead singer) is a Christian, as far as I know, and since he writes most of the songs it really comes through in some points. I'm really happy cause I got ticikets to a sold out concert of theirs in a month or so.

Lifehouse I really like and have not been able to find a sepcific answer on their site. Jason Wade (lead singer) is a missionary's son and I have heard say he is a Christian. All of the band members thank God in the cd book, and one, I don't remember which, says something like "all this music comes from you and goes right back" They express alot of their feelings in their music though most people figure they are just talking about a girl or something which is sad.

Anyway, these are two of my favorite bands, and Creed was actually one of the things that got me to realize something was not right in my life and that resulted in me comming into a relationship with God.
